Vanessa Hudgens said "I do" in one of the starriest destinations in Mexico this weekend, sources confirm to PEOPLE

The High School Musical alum, 34, and her professional baseball player husband, Cole Tucker, 27, invited friends and family to celebrate their wedding in Tulum, Mexico, a longtime celeb-favorite beach town on the Yucatan Peninsula.

Hudgens was spotted posing on the beach barefoot in a casual white dress over the weekend and her former HSM costar Monique Coleman posted a video on her Instagram Story showing footage of a tropical setting. Reps for both Hudgens and Tucker didn't respond to PEOPLE's requests for comment.

Located about an hour and a half south of Cancun by car along the narrow strip between a biosphere reserve and the Caribbean Sea, Tulum was once mostly popular with backpackers and adventure travelers. In fact, many of the thatched-roof lodges along the sands didn't even have electricity.

Now it's a luxurious locale that draws A-listers with its laid back-yet-trendy vibe and stunning white sand beaches.

Leonardo DiCaprio, Kate Bosworth, Maren Morris, Julianne Hough, and Alessandra Ambrosio are among the many celebs that have vacationed here over the years. Paris Hilton stayed at the HABITAS hotel, while Drew Barrymore and Cameron Diaz have done yoga retreats at Amansala Resort and Spa. Kristin Cavallari was spotted at Azulik, which has a modern-day Swiss Family Robinson treehouse feel with adults-only, thatched-roof lodges.

Many of the hotels and restaurants in and around Tulum pride themselves on being committed to sustainability, making it a popular spot for celebs who are actively eco-conscious. Some visitors ride bikes around, and the bars and restaurants are often open-air and lit by candles.

In recent years, many larger resorts have opened up beyond the original stretch of small beach hotels, leading to an even greater influx of international visitors and diluting some of the bohemian spirit Tulum was known for years ago. But the added luxury hasn't hurt the appeal for some famous vacationers.

Modern Family's Sarah Hyland and her Bachelor-alum husband Wells Adams stayed in an over-water bungalow at El Dorado Maroma. And Hotel Esencia is a favorite of Lupita Nyongo, Suki Waterhouse, Jerry O'Connell and Diane Kruger.
